Frequently Asked Questions about Angell

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Angell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Angell ranges from $720 to $2,700 with an average monthly rent of $1,110.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Angell c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Angell range from $865 to $3,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,538.

How expensive are Angell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 15 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Angell on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$995 to $1,980 - averaging $1,419 for the location.
